Mackerel Hill is in Peasmarsh, Rye and in Rother district. TN31 6TB is located in the Eastern Rother elect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Bexhill and Battle.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Is Mackerel Hill Street dangerous?

In 2023, 7 crimes were reported near Mackerel Hill . 83% of streets in the UK are more dangerous. This street can be considered very safe. The most common type of crime was anti social behaviour. Crime rate was measured within a 0.5 mile radius of TN31 6TB.

TN31 6TB area has a very high level of entrepreneurship. Only 3%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 18%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.
